How they compare
Lithuania currently reports 23.6% against 21.9% in Latvia, a difference of 1.7%.
That makes Lithuania's figure about 1.1 times Latvia's.
The two have swapped places 3 times across 18 shared years of data; in 2008 it was Latvia ahead.
Latvia ranks 5th and Lithuania ranks 3rd of 29 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Latvia averaged higher in 2 and Lithuania in 1.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Latvia | Lithuania |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 10.2% | 9.2% | 0.9% | Latvia |
| 2010s | 17.0% | 17.5% | 0.5% | Lithuania |
| 2020s | 23.8% | 21.2% | 2.6% | Latvia |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
